Jamnalal Bajaj Institute of Management Studies (JBIMS), established in 1965 as a collaboration between the University of Mumbai and the Graduate School of Business at Stanford University, stands as a beacon of excellence in management education in India. Known for its rigorous academic curriculum, esteemed faculty, and industry connections, JBIMS is a coveted destination for MBA aspirants seeking quality education and lucrative career opportunities.
